				<description>&#060;p&#062;Thanks for all the input! Here's what I think...&#060;/p&#062;
&#060;p&#062;The Burberry -- Pro's&#060;br /&#062;- Fits better in the shoulders&#060;br /&#062;- I prefer the higher-cut armhole&#060;br /&#062;- I prefer the narrower sleeve&#060;br /&#062;- The sleeve length is also exactly right, no shortening necessary&#060;br /&#062;- The scale of the waist and sleeve&#038;nbsp;belts are also on target for my petite frame&#060;br /&#062;- The belt sits exactly where it should&#060;br /&#062;- I prefer the longer length -- it could easily be worn with skirts and dresses (the magenta is well above the knee)&#060;br /&#062;- Even with liner in, it retains most of the fit&#060;/p&#062;
&#060;p&#062;Cons&#060;br /&#062;- I'm with Rae -- no idea what's going on in the back there! The SA insisted that it was because I was turning to see the back, and that it was fine, it was supposed to be that way, etc. But I am dubious.&#060;br /&#062;- The collar is too big for my short neck. I felt like I was all collar. All of the styles I tried on did this.&#038;nbsp;&#060;/p&#062;
&#060;p&#062;Revisiting the Magenta LF again.... at this sale&#038;nbsp;price, I think it is worth taking it to the tailor to see what can be done with it. Shortening the sleeves for sure. Tapering a bit. I have a suspicion it&#038;nbsp;may even be possible to raise the armholes just&#038;nbsp;a tad, and take a little off the sides. I suspect if I could've tried the PXS before it sold out, it would have fit perfectly, except it would have been an even&#038;nbsp;shorter length.&#038;nbsp;&#060;/p&#062;
&#060;p&#062;Not sure about the shoulders and whether they can be taken in a bit, but&#038;nbsp;I actually don't mind a looser overall fit; it's just a different look. There's something very &#034;detective&#034; about it that I find appealing. &#060;/p&#062;
&#060;p&#062;I also have to say I actually prefer the material of the LF over the Burberry. It is more drapey and less stiff. Stiff+my soft body doesn't tend to go well together, and I am all about how a garment feels too. The LF feels nicer to wear.&#038;nbsp;&#060;/p&#062;
&#060;p&#062;And of course, there is the color. I just can't stop smiling when I put it on. Yes, maybe not the most practical and versatile color but there is still a place for a fun magenta happy trench, I think. &#060;/p&#062;
&#060;p&#062;Bottom line:&#038;nbsp;If the LF was $1200 I wouldn't buy it. But it's 1/10th of that. So why not see what a tailor might be able to do with it?&#038;nbsp;&#060;/p&#062;
